Going Home

I have roamed very far,
so far the only thing we can see at the same 
time are the stars;
I wish for more adventure & you
wish me to be home - 
we both know that is where my heart truly belongs.
I am drunk in travel & lost in the sun,
though my eyes are set in the horizon &
my legs carry me off farther to run.
I am sure my heart sings an everlasting,
never-fading song...singing...
home - home as the destination is never wrong.
